Join us on Tuesday, February 28, |6:30 - 8:30 pm (CST) in Levis Faculty Center Room 208, 919 W. Illinois St. Urbana. Illinois for A Reading Room Event: Engaging textual conversations about what matters in Global African life and cultures. There will also be Presentations of Global African Speeches/Literatures by members of the CAS and local communities.
Speakers:
Carmen P. Thompson: historian, author of The Making of American Whiteness: The Formation of Race in Seventeenth-Century Virginia
Michael Warr: San Francisco poet, poetry editor of Of Poetry and Protest: From Emmett Till to Trayvon Martin
